- the invention relates to a method for securing a multilayer stack of hollow glasses or the like in transport, an intermediate base being placed on each layer and at least the top layer being strapped with a stretch film band.
- the lower layers are loaded by the weight of the respective upper layers, so that a frictional force acts between the bottom and the bottle necks, which contributes to stabilization. This is generally not enough for transport, which is why the lower layers are strapped with a narrow band.
- the four corner bottles of each layer must be omitted, otherwise the wrapping force of the sleeve only affects the corner bottles and pushes them inwards.
- the top layer is also secured with a lid, which has an edge overlapping the bottle necks.
- the object of the invention is to create a stack of several Secure layers of hollow glass or the like in such a way that the individual layers of the stack are stable even when the corners of each layer are occupied.
- This object is achieved in that a flat bottom is placed on the uppermost layer, that slots are cut into the corner regions of the band before strapping, which slots extend in the longitudinal direction of the band, and that the stretched band is brought so far over the position that After relaxing the banderole, reach the corners of the flat bottom through the slots.
- the width of the band should be such that it not only covers the flat bottom with an edge strip, but also the bottle body. Banderoles with a width of 100 to 300 mm have proven to be useful. This ensures that the rimless flat bottom is given a detachable edge by the wrapping with the band, which is captively connected to the band and holds it in position. The wrapping force on the layer can also be reduced to 0 by selecting an appropriate banderole circumference.
- the conditions will be set up so that the band exerts a wrapping force on the cabbage glasses which is so small that the corner bottles do not have to be removed.
- the corners of each layer can also be filled with hollow glasses or bottles, because part of the wrapping force of the sleeve is absorbed by the flat bottom in the corner areas and therefore the corner bottles are only loaded with a reduced wrapping force. This increases the stability of the position with a larger volume significantly improved. It goes without saying that all the layers of a stack can be secured in this way.
- Another advantage is that the flat floors used as intermediate floors, which can be made of cardboard or plastic, can also be reused because they are not damaged when the stack is erected or when the stack is dismantled.
- a device for carrying out this method is regularly equipped with a frame which can be moved vertically to the stack and which has four displaceable clamping fingers arranged in the corners of a square or rectangle for receiving and tensioning the banderole.
- the device is characterized in that the clamping fingers have recesses extending from the corners and directed into the interior of the square or rectangle, and in that each corner is assigned a separating device with a separating means movable into the recess. Accordingly, a banderole stretched on the clamping finger can be cut in the corner areas and then brought over the top layer of the stack in such a way that the corners of the flat bottom reach through the incised slots when the clamping fingers are relaxed.
- the clamping fingers are rod-shaped with a double offset forming the recess, in the manner of a crankshaft.
- the release agent can be a knife or a heated wire.
- the separation devices are not arranged on the frame carrying the clamping fingers, they must be in the range of motion of the frame. If the frame can be moved horizontally into the area of a device which places a band around the tension fingers, the separating devices can be arranged in the area of the end positions of the tension fingers.
- a device with which the top layer of a stack can be covered with a cover sheet film as rain protection is characterized in that grippers are arranged on the frame below the ends of the clamping fingers for gripping a cover sheet film and that a holding device is attached to the crossbeams or a component connected thereto - And separator for the peelable cover sheet film is connected.
- the end of the cover sheet film held in the holding and separating device is gripped by the grippers when the frame is in a position in which the sleeve is placed around the clamping fingers. If the frame with the stretched sleeve is moved over the stack of goods, the cover sheet film is simultaneously taken along and cut off from its assigned path when the frame has reached its position above the stack.
- the cut cover sheet film is first placed on the top of the stack. Then the grippers are released, and when the band is further lowered, it grips the edges of the cover sheet film, which tensions it against the sides of the stack when the frame is removed.
- the Holding and separating device can be arranged in the horizontal plane of movement of the grippers.
- the winding is arranged in a stationary manner and a dancer roller arrangement is located between the winding and the holding and separating device, which ensures that the film web between the winding and holding and separating device always has sufficient tension. This is particularly important when the holding and separating device and the dancer roller arrangement are attached to cantilever arms connected to the crossbeams, that is to say the vertical up and down movement or the cantilever arms.
- the device shown in the drawing is intended to secure a multilayer stack 1 of hollow glasses, in particular bottles 2, for transportation.
- the illustrated device includes a portal 3 with traverses 4 that can be moved up and down there.
- a frame 5 can be moved in the horizontal direction on the traverses 4, which has downward-pointing clamping fingers 6 that span a rectangle or square and relative to one another in the direction of the arrows 7 (Fig. 2) are displaceable.
- a frame 8 which can also be pivoted about a horizontal axis, is arranged below the crossbeams 4 and can be moved up and down with them at the same time, as is shown in broken lines in FIG. 1.
- the frame 8 carries two mutually spaced film wraps 9.
- the film is a PE stretch film with a width of 100 to 300 mm.
- the ends of the films unwound from the film coils are guided over deflection rollers 10, 11 and connected to one another at a welding point 12.
- the frame 5 moves from the functional position shown in FIG. 2 to the functional position shown in FIG. 3, the clamping fingers 6 gripping the ends of the foils connected to one another and between the deflection rollers 10, 11 to the area between the film coils 9. Then, with separating welding devices 13, which are arranged on pivotable arms 14, the film band wrapped around the clamping fingers 6 is closed to form a band 15, the band being separated from the film band at the same time and the two ends of which are combined via a new welding point 12.
- the clamping fingers 6 on the frame 5 are designed in a special way.
- the shape of this clamping finger 6 is shown in Fig. 5.
- the clamping fingers 6 are rod-shaped and have a recess 16 which is formed by a double offset.
- pivotable knives 17 are arranged on the frame 8 in the region of the end positions of the tensioning fingers 6, when they have received the banderole 15, which engage in the recesses 6 of the tensioning fingers 6 during pivoting and thereby in the corner regions the banderole picked up by the clamping fingers 6 Cut slots 18.
- the frame 8 with the components arranged thereon is pivoted, as shown in broken lines in FIG. 1, and the frame with the banderole 15 spanned by the clamping fingers 6 is moved over the stack of goods 1 (FIG. 6). Then the crossbeams 4 are lowered with the frame 5 until the stretched band 15 is in the area of the uppermost layer of the stack 1 and the slots 18 cut into the band are level with a flat bottom 19 placed on the top layer of the stack 1 Cardboard or plastic. If the band 15 is now relaxed by moving the clamping fingers 6 together, then the corners 20 of the flat bottom 19 pass through the slots 18 of the band 15 and the band 15 overlaps the flat bottom 19 with an edge strip 21 and also straps the bottles 2 of the uppermost layer.
- a gripper 21 is arranged on the frame 5 on the side facing away from the portal 3, the gripping tool of which extends below the ends of the clamping fingers 6.
- a film roll 22 is mounted, the Film web 23 is guided over a dancer roll arrangement 24 to a holding and separating device 25.
- the dancer roll arrangement 24 and the holding and separating device 25 are fastened to cantilever arms which are connected to the cross members 4 and can be moved up and down vertically on the portal 3.
- the holding and separating device 25 is arranged in the horizontal plane of movement of the grippers 21.
- the frame is moved into the functional position shown in FIG. 1.
- a banderole 15 made of stretch film is placed around the clamping fingers 6.
- the gripper 21 grips the end of the film web 23 released by the holding and separating device 25.
- the frame 5 is then moved horizontally into the functional position shown in FIG. 2, in which the stretched banderole 15 is located above the uppermost layer of the stack 1.
- the gripper 21 has also taken the film web 23, the last section of which, serving as the cover sheet film 27, is now located between the band 15 and the top of the stack 1.
- the cover sheet film 27 is separated from the film web 23 and the gripper 21 releases the end of the cover sheet film 27.
- the crossbeams 4 with the frame 5 and the stretched banderole 15 are moved vertically down over the uppermost layer of the stack 1.
- the stretched band 15 grips the free edges of the cover sheet 27 and places it against the sides of the stack 1 (FIG. 3).
- the band 15 stretches the free edges of the cover sheet film 27 against the sides of the stack 1.
